PRE-START
_
AUTION: Make sure all hardware is tight, all
safety devices are in place and all adjustments are
made correctly.
1. Check Safety
Interlock
System
If this system does not function as described do not operate
until repairs are made.
2. Check Air Cleaner
Check air filter for dirt. Clean as required. Follow Engine
Manual Maintenance Schedule.
3. Check
Engine Fuel and Crankcase
Oil
Check and add fuel if required. Check that engine crankcase
oil is full. Follow Engine Manual Maintenance Schedule.
4. Check Tire Pressure
5. Check
Hydraulic
Fluid Level
6. Adjust
Seat
Be sure all controls can be reached safely from operator's
position.
7. Set Cutting
Height
Make sure the deck is set to the correct cutting height.
STOPPING
IN AN EMERGENCY
The unit can be stopped immediately at any time by turning
the ignition key to the Off position.
STARTING
AND SHUT OFF
CAUTION: Read entire Owner/Operator
Manual,
Clutch Manual, and Engine Manual first. DO NOT
attempt to start engine at this time.
NOTE: DO NOT operate starter more than 15 seconds per
minute, as overheating and damage can occur. If engine will
not start, see TROUBLESHOOTING
on page 28 or refer to
Engine Manual.
NOTE: The engine will not start unless the steering control
levers are in the neutral position, the PTO switch is in the off
position, and parking brake is engaged.
To start:
1. If the engine is cold, move the choke control to the On
position. If the engine is warm or hot, do not use
choke.
2. Move the throttle to 3/4 Fast position. See Engine
Manual for detailed instructions.
3. Put the ignition key in the switch and turn it to the Start
position.
4. As soon as the engine starts, release the key.
5. Move the choke control to the Off position from the
Choke position. Wait until the engine is running
smoothly before operation.
To shut off:
1. Bring the steering levers to neutral. Disengage the
PTO and engage the parking brake.
2. Move the throttle lever to the Slow position.
3. Turn the ignition key to the Off position.
OPERATING
MOWER
1. Start engine.
2. Move throttle lever 3/4 Fast position.
IMPORTANT: Never engage the PTO if the mower is
plugged with grass or other material.
3. Engage PTO to engage mower blades.
4. Move throttle lever to fast.
5. Release parking brake.
_
ARNING: Move the steering control levers slowly
and keep the throttle control lever at slow speed
until you learn how to operate the unit.
6. Use steering levers to move the unit.
7. Disengage PTO to stop mower blades.
PARKING
To park the unit:
1. Bring the steering levers to neutral. Turn off PTO.
2. Move the throttle lever to the Slow position.
3. Engage the parking brake.
4. Lower the attachment.
5. Turn the ignition key to the Off position and remove the
key.
MOVING THE UNIT WITH THE ENGINE
OFF
IMPORTANT: Never tow unit.
1. Shut OFF engine.
2. Place seat in the service position (See SERVICE
POSITION on page 19).
3. Turn right and left bypass valve levers
counterclockwise
1/2 turn (Figure 5).
_
ARNING: Do not bypass transmission when on a
slope.
4. Disengage parking brake.
5. Push unit to desired location.
6. Engage parking brake.
7. Turn bypass valve levers clockwise 1/2 turn.
